Output 81e216399c910617823f102593a8dbfbdea821c699e554ac4529b2ae7d7ef542:1
- value
- 31124539
- script pubkey
- OP_0 OP_PUSHBYTES_20 8af983e9cefb9f9abef87b51dcaba968fa0d9a73
- address
- bc1q3tuc86wwlw0e40hc0dgae2afdraqmxnnlzm2va
- transaction
- 81e216399c910617823f102593a8dbfbdea821c699e554ac4529b2ae7d7ef542
- spent
- true